Learning Thai: do you need to speak Thai to live comfortably as an expat?

Are you considering a move to Thailand and wondering if speaking Thai is essential to live comfortably? Many expats face this question when relocating, as language can greatly influence daily life and integration. Let’s explore how much Thai you really need and how it impacts your experience in this vibrant country 🌏. Living in tourist/expat areas

Bangkok, Phuket, Pattaya: Many locals speak basic English

If you settle in popular tourist or expat hubs like Bangkok, Phuket, or Pattaya, you’ll find that many locals speak basic English. This is especially true in areas frequented by visitors, where communication in English often suffices for everyday interactions. This reduces initial language barriers and helps newcomers navigate their new surroundings more easily.

Day-to-day tasks can often be managed in English or with help

From shopping at supermarkets to booking a taxi, daily tasks can usually be handled in English or with simple gestures and patience. Many service providers such as hotels, restaurants, and clinics are accustomed to foreign visitors and will assist you in English. This ensures a smooth transition even before mastering the local tongue.

Benefits of learning Thai

Deepening relationships with Thai people (friendships, neighbors)

Learning Thai opens doors to deeper connections with locals, fostering friendships and a sense of community. Even basic phrases can demonstrate respect and willingness to engage with your neighbors and friends on a more personal level. This cultural bridge significantly enriches your expatriate experience 🌺.

Accessing better prices in markets and understanding context

Knowing Thai can also give you an advantage in local markets. You’ll be better equipped to negotiate prices fairly and understand the nuances behind offers. This skill not only saves money but also enhances your understanding of Thai culture and social dynamics.

Thailand: How much Thai is useful?

Knowing how to order food, give directions, and negotiate politely

Focusing on essential phrases like ordering food, asking for directions, and polite negotiation can make life much easier. These practical language skills help you navigate everyday scenarios confidently, reducing misunderstandings and enhancing your independence.

Understanding yes/no, numbers, and common phrases goes a long way

Even a small vocabulary that covers yes/no responses, numbers, and common expressions can be surprisingly effective. These basics serve as useful tools in conversations and daily interactions, helping you quickly adapt to many situations.

Language learning aids

Taking classes at Thai language schools or online lessons

If you’re motivated to learn systematically, enrolling in Thai language schools or engaging in online courses is a great step. Structured lessons offer clear guidance, grammar foundations, and progressive learning paths that boost your confidence over time.

Practicing with locals who are often encouraging and helpful

Many Thai locals are happy to help expats practice their language skills. Friendly interactions in markets, cafes, or social gatherings provide valuable real-life practice and reinforce what you’ve learned in lessons. This hands-on approach ☀️ makes learning enjoyable and effective.

While speaking Thai is not strictly required to survive as an expat in popular areas, it undoubtedly enhances your quality of life. Even basic proficiency shows respect and openness, often endearing you to your local community. Embracing the language is not just practical, but a meaningful way to immerse yourself in Thailand’s rich culture and everyday life 🇹🇭.
